
Plastic cutting boards are a popular choice in many kitchens due to their affordability, lightweight design, and ease of cleaning. However, there is ongoing debate about whether they are bad for knives. Unlike wooden or bamboo boards, plastic surfaces are harder and less forgiving, which can cause knives to dull more quickly over time. Additionally, plastic boards often develop deep grooves from repeated use, which can trap bacteria and compromise food safety. While plastic cutting boards are convenient, their impact on knife longevity and hygiene raises concerns, prompting many chefs and home cooks to reconsider their choice of cutting surface.

Plastic boards dull knives faster due to their hard, unforgiving surface
Plastic cutting boards, often chosen for their affordability and ease of cleaning, come with a hidden cost: they accelerate knife dulling. The culprit lies in their hard, unforgiving surface. Unlike wood, which has a natural give, plastic lacks the ability to absorb the impact of a knife's edge. Each slice and chop forces the knife to work harder, creating microscopic tears in the blade's edge. Over time, these tears accumulate, leading to a noticeable decline in sharpness.
Imagine sanding a piece of paper against a brick wall versus a soft cloth. The brick wall would shred the paper quickly, while the cloth would cause minimal damage. This analogy illustrates the effect of plastic boards on knives.
The hardness of plastic boards isn't inherently bad; it's their inability to yield that's problematic. Wood fibers, on the other hand, compress slightly under pressure, allowing the knife to glide through with less resistance. This gentle give preserves the knife's edge for longer. Plastic, being rigid, offers no such cushioning. The constant friction between the knife and the unyielding surface acts like a grinding wheel, gradually wearing down the blade's sharpness.
Think of it like running on concrete versus a dirt trail. The concrete's hardness transmits more impact force to your joints, leading to faster wear and tear. Similarly, plastic boards transmit more force to your knife's edge, accelerating dulling.
While plastic boards may seem like a convenient choice, their impact on knife longevity shouldn't be overlooked. Investing in a high-quality wooden cutting board, particularly hardwood varieties like maple or walnut, can significantly extend the life of your knives. Remember, a sharp knife is a safe knife, and preserving your blades' edges through thoughtful board selection is a wise investment in both safety and culinary efficiency.

Soft plastic can cause knives to push, leading to uneven cuts
Soft plastic cutting boards, often chosen for their affordability and ease of cleaning, can inadvertently sabotage your knife skills. The problem lies in their lack of resistance. When you press a knife against a soft plastic surface, the material yields, allowing the blade to push through rather than slice cleanly. This pushing motion disrupts the precision required for even cuts, especially with delicate ingredients like herbs or thin-skinned fruits. Imagine trying to slice a ripe tomato on a surface that gives way under pressure—the result is often a crushed, uneven mess rather than clean, uniform pieces.
To understand why this happens, consider the physics involved. A knife’s edge is designed to concentrate force on a small area, enabling it to cut through food efficiently. On a hard surface like wood or composite, the board provides a stable base, allowing the knife to glide through with minimal resistance. Soft plastic, however, absorbs some of that force, causing the blade to sink in rather than maintain its cutting angle. This not only affects the quality of your cuts but also forces you to apply more pressure, increasing the risk of slipping and injury.
If you’re committed to using a plastic cutting board, opt for a high-density polyethylene (HDPE) version, which offers more resistance than softer alternatives. However, even HDPE boards can’t match the stability of wood or bamboo. For tasks requiring precision—such as mincing garlic or slicing sushi rolls—switch to a harder board. Alternatively, use a technique called “bridging”: place a damp paper towel or non-slip mat under the board to minimize movement, though this won’t fully address the softness issue.
The takeaway is clear: while soft plastic boards have their place in the kitchen, they’re not ideal for tasks demanding precision. If you frequently find yourself struggling with uneven cuts, it might be time to invest in a harder board or reserve your plastic one for less delicate work, like chopping hearty vegetables or raw meat. Your knives—and your dishes—will thank you.

Plastic boards are cheaper but may damage knife edges over time
Plastic cutting boards are often the go-to choice for budget-conscious cooks, with prices starting as low as $5 compared to wooden boards that can cost upwards of $30. This affordability makes them a staple in many kitchens, especially for those who prioritize cost over longevity. However, the trade-off lies in the material’s hardness and surface texture. Unlike wood, which self-heals minor cuts, plastic boards develop deep grooves over time. These grooves create friction points that can dull a knife’s edge with repeated use. For instance, a chef’s knife used daily on a plastic board may lose its sharpness after just 3–6 months, whereas the same knife on a wooden board could maintain its edge for twice as long.
To mitigate this, consider using plastic boards exclusively for tasks that don’t require a sharp edge, such as chopping vegetables or mincing garlic. Reserve wooden or composite boards for precision work like slicing proteins or carving. Another practical tip is to rotate multiple plastic boards to distribute wear evenly, extending their lifespan and reducing the risk of premature knife dulling. While this approach requires more storage space, it’s a small compromise for preserving your knife’s edge.
From a comparative standpoint, plastic boards are harder than wood but softer than glass or marble. This places them in a peculiar middle ground: they’re gentle enough to avoid chipping knife edges like harder surfaces do, yet abrasive enough to wear them down over time. The key difference is that plastic’s wear is cumulative and often irreversible, whereas wood’s self-healing properties offer a more forgiving surface. For those who sharpen their knives regularly, this may seem like a minor concern, but infrequent sharpeners will notice the difference sooner.
Persuasively speaking, the cost savings of plastic boards can be misleading. While they’re cheaper upfront, the long-term expense of frequent knife sharpening or replacement can offset this advantage. For example, a high-quality chef’s knife that dulls prematurely due to plastic board use may require professional sharpening every 2–3 months at $10–$15 per session. Over a year, this adds up to $60–$90—more than the cost of a mid-range wooden cutting board. By investing in a better surface now, you’re not just protecting your knives but also saving money in the long run.
Finally, a descriptive approach reveals the tactile and visual differences. Run your hand over a well-used plastic board, and you’ll feel the deep, uneven grooves that trap food particles and bacteria. In contrast, a wooden board, even after years of use, retains a smoother surface with finer, more dispersed marks. This isn’t just an aesthetic issue—it’s a functional one. Knives glide more smoothly over wood, reducing the micro-tears and burrs that lead to dulling. For those who take pride in their kitchen tools, the choice between plastic and wood becomes less about cost and more about craftsmanship and care.

Hygiene concerns: Plastic boards can harbor bacteria in deep scratches
Plastic cutting boards, despite their affordability and lightweight design, pose a significant hygiene risk due to their susceptibility to deep scratches. These scratches, often caused by repeated knife use, create microscopic crevices where bacteria can thrive. Unlike wood, which has natural antimicrobial properties, plastic lacks the ability to inhibit bacterial growth. This means that once bacteria settle into these scratches, they can multiply rapidly, even after thorough washing. For instance, studies have shown that *Salmonella* and *E. coli* can survive in plastic board scratches for days, increasing the risk of cross-contamination in food preparation.
To mitigate this risk, it’s essential to adopt a proactive approach to cutting board maintenance. First, inspect your plastic board regularly for deep scratches or grooves. If you notice any, it’s time to replace the board, as no amount of cleaning can fully eliminate the bacteria hiding within. Second, use separate boards for raw meats and produce to minimize cross-contamination. While this practice is beneficial for all cutting boards, it’s especially critical for plastic ones due to their higher risk of bacterial retention. Lastly, sanitize your plastic board after each use by washing it with hot, soapy water and then applying a solution of one tablespoon of bleach per gallon of water. Let it sit for a few minutes before rinsing thoroughly.
Comparing plastic to wooden cutting boards highlights the hygiene disparity between the two. Wooden boards, particularly those made from hardwoods like maple, have natural properties that discourage bacterial growth. Research from the University of Michigan found that bacteria on wooden boards die off more quickly than on plastic ones. This doesn’t mean wooden boards are maintenance-free—they still require regular cleaning and oiling—but it underscores the inherent risks of plastic boards. For knife enthusiasts and home cooks alike, the choice between plastic and wood often boils down to prioritizing either convenience or hygiene.
If you’re committed to using a plastic cutting board, consider these practical tips to extend its lifespan and reduce bacterial risks. Avoid using serrated knives or overly sharp blades, as these are more likely to cause deep scratches. Instead, opt for smoother, less aggressive knives. Additionally, store your plastic board in a dry, well-ventilated area to prevent moisture buildup, which can exacerbate bacterial growth. While plastic boards may be more forgiving in terms of knife damage compared to wood, their hygiene drawbacks cannot be overlooked. For those who value both knife longevity and food safety, investing in a high-quality wooden board might be the wiser choice.

Alternatives: Wooden or composite boards are knife-friendly and durable options
Plastic cutting boards, while lightweight and affordable, can be harsh on knives. The hard surface dulls edges quickly, especially with frequent use. For those seeking a knife-friendly alternative, wooden and composite boards offer a compelling solution.
The Natural Choice: Wooden Boards
Wooden cutting boards, often made from hardwoods like maple or walnut, provide a gentler surface for knives. The natural give of wood allows blades to glide through ingredients without excessive resistance, preserving sharpness. This is particularly beneficial for high-carbon steel knives, which are more prone to chipping on harder surfaces. Beyond knife preservation, wood has inherent antibacterial properties, making it a hygienic choice for food preparation. To maximize longevity, opt for end-grain boards, where the wood fibers run vertically, offering superior durability and self-healing properties. Regular oiling with food-safe mineral oil is essential to prevent drying and cracking.
Innovation Meets Functionality: Composite Boards
Composite cutting boards, crafted from a blend of wood fibers and resin, combine the knife-friendliness of wood with enhanced durability and low maintenance. These boards are designed to withstand heavy use, resisting warping and cracking better than traditional wood. The non-porous surface of composite boards makes them highly resistant to stains and odors, simplifying cleanup. While slightly heavier than plastic, they offer a more substantial and stable cutting surface. Look for composite boards with a high wood fiber content for optimal knife feel and performance.
Choosing the Right Alternative
When selecting between wooden and composite boards, consider your priorities. Wooden boards excel in knife preservation and natural aesthetics but require more care. Composite boards prioritize durability and ease of maintenance, making them ideal for high-volume kitchens. Both options provide a significant upgrade over plastic, ensuring your knives stay sharper for longer while offering a more enjoyable cutting experience.
